What are flippers and rehabbers looking for in a contractor

Benjamin Bleasdale
  • Contractor
  • Spencer, TN
Posted

I live near Chattanooga, and I am considering getting back into construction. 

Are there certain trades flippers are looking for? Guys that you often call?

If you show-up and follow through with your word you have beaten 80%+ of your competition in the construction industry. Pretty low bar. Specialty trades are easier to find. I can find window companies, plumbers, electricians, etc. quick and easy. Them being good at their job, reliable, and fair priced is a different story but they'r easy enough to find in general. For me anyways, it's tough to find good carpenters and guys that take care of the general repairs that fall between the trades.
